首页主机资讯Hadoop能提升Ubuntu性能吗

Hadoop能提升Ubuntu性能吗

时间2025-11-05 13:57:04发布访客分类主机资讯浏览346
导读:Hadoop是一个由Apache基金会开发的分布式系统基础架构,主要用于解决海量数据的存储和计算问题。它本身并不直接提升Ubuntu操作系统的性能,但可以通过以下方式间接地提高Ubuntu系统在处理大数据任务时的效率和能力: 提升大数据处理...

Hadoop是一个由Apache基金会开发的分布式系统基础架构,主要用于解决海量数据的存储和计算问题。它本身并不直接提升Ubuntu操作系统的性能,但可以通过以下方式间接地提高Ubuntu系统在处理大数据任务时的效率和能力:

提升大数据处理能力

  1. 分布式存储

    • Hadoop的HDFS(Hadoop Distributed File System)可以将数据分散存储在多个节点上,从而实现高吞吐量的数据访问。
  2. 并行计算

    • 利用MapReduce编程模型,Hadoop能够在多个节点上并行处理数据,大大加快了数据处理速度。
  3. 容错性

    • Hadoop的设计允许它在部分节点故障时继续运行,保证了数据处理的连续性和可靠性。
  4. 弹性扩展

    • 可以根据需要动态增加或减少集群中的节点数量,灵活应对不同的工作负载。

优化资源利用

  1. 负载均衡

    • Hadoop调度器会尽量将任务分配到空闲的资源上,避免单点过载。
  2. 内存管理

    • 合理配置YARN(Yet Another Resource Negotiator)可以更有效地管理集群的内存和其他资源。
  3. 数据本地化

    • 尽量让计算任务在数据所在的节点上执行,减少网络传输的开销。

提高系统稳定性

  1. 监控与告警

    • 集成如Ganglia、Prometheus等监控工具,实时了解集群的健康状况并及时发现问题。
  2. 日志分析

    • 分析Hadoop组件的日志文件有助于诊断性能瓶颈和潜在错误。

注意事项

  • 硬件要求:部署Hadoop集群需要一定的硬件基础,包括足够的内存、CPU和磁盘空间。

  • 软件兼容性:确保所使用的Hadoop版本与Ubuntu操作系统及其他相关软件(如Java)兼容。

  • 运维成本:管理和维护一个Hadoop集群需要专业知识和技术支持。

实施步骤

  1. 规划集群架构:确定节点数量、角色分配等。

  2. 安装配置Hadoop:按照官方文档进行详细的安装和配置。

  3. 测试验证:在小规模数据集上进行测试,确保一切正常运行。

  4. 逐步扩展:随着业务需求的增长,逐步增加节点和资源。

综上所述,虽然Hadoop不直接提升Ubuntu的性能,但它能够显著增强系统在处理大规模数据时的性能和效率。在决定是否采用Hadoop以及如何实施时,应综合考虑实际的业务需求和资源条件。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: Hadoop能提升Ubuntu性能吗
本文地址: https://pptw.com/jishu/742889.html
Hadoop在Ubuntu上的最佳实践是什么 Ubuntu如何卸载MinIO服务

游客 回复需填写必要信息